調(diào)用該接口查詢動(dòng)態(tài)分組下的設(shè)備列表。
限制說(shuō)明
- 目前僅華東2(上海)地域下,企業(yè)版實(shí)例和新版公共實(shí)例,支持動(dòng)態(tài)分組功能。實(shí)例詳細(xì)說(shuō)明,請(qǐng)參見實(shí)例管理。
-
單個(gè)阿里云賬號(hào)調(diào)用該接口的每秒請(qǐng)求數(shù)(QPS)最大限制為50。說(shuō)明 RAM用戶共享阿里云賬號(hào)配額。
調(diào)試
您可以在OpenAPI Explorer中直接運(yùn)行該接口,免去您計(jì)算簽名的困擾。運(yùn)行成功后,OpenAPI Explorer可以自動(dòng)生成SDK代碼示例。
請(qǐng)求參數(shù)
名稱 | 類型 | 是否必選 | 示例值 | 描述 |
---|---|---|---|---|
Action | String | 是 | QueryDynamicGroupDevices |
系統(tǒng)規(guī)定參數(shù)。取值:QueryDynamicGroupDevices。 |
GroupId | String | 是 | tDQvBJqbUyHs*** |
分組ID,分組的全局唯一標(biāo)識(shí)符。 您可調(diào)用QueryDeviceGroupList接口查詢分組ID(GroupId)。 |
IotInstanceId | String | 是 | iot-***-v6*** |
實(shí)例ID。 您可在物聯(lián)網(wǎng)平臺(tái)控制臺(tái)的實(shí)例概覽頁(yè)面,查看當(dāng)前實(shí)例的ID。 |
PageSize | Integer | 否 | 10 |
每頁(yè)記錄數(shù),最大值是200,默認(rèn)值是10。 |
ProductKey | String | 否 | a1BwAGV*** |
設(shè)備所屬產(chǎn)品的ProductKey。 |
DeviceName | String | 否 | light |
設(shè)備名稱。 傳入此參數(shù)時(shí),若FuzzyName同時(shí)傳入true,會(huì)模糊搜索設(shè)備,DeviceName值為設(shè)備名稱的前綴字符串,長(zhǎng)度必須大于4個(gè)字符。 |
NextToken | String | 否 | TGlzdFJlc291*** |
下一頁(yè)標(biāo)識(shí),首次查詢無(wú)需傳入。 |
CurrentPage | Integer | 否 | 2 |
指定從返回結(jié)果中的第幾頁(yè)開始顯示。默認(rèn)值是1。 |
Status | String | 否 | OFFLINE |
設(shè)備狀態(tài)。取值:
|
FuzzyName | Boolean | 否 | true |
是否根據(jù)DeviceName值,模糊搜索設(shè)備。
|
調(diào)用API時(shí),除了本文介紹的該API的特有請(qǐng)求參數(shù),還需傳入公共請(qǐng)求參數(shù)。公共請(qǐng)求參數(shù)說(shuō)明,請(qǐng)參見公共參數(shù)文檔。
返回?cái)?shù)據(jù)
名稱 | 類型 | 示例值 | 描述 |
---|---|---|---|
Code | String | iot.system.SystemException |
調(diào)用失敗時(shí),返回的錯(cuò)誤碼。更多信息,請(qǐng)參見錯(cuò)誤碼。 |
Data | Array of SimpleDeviceInfo |
調(diào)用成功后,返回的設(shè)備列表,詳情參見SimpleDeviceInfo下信息。 |
|
SimpleDeviceInfo | |||
ActiveTime | String | 2018-08-06 10:48:41 |
設(shè)備的激活時(shí)間。 |
CategoryKey | String | Lighting |
產(chǎn)品所屬品類的標(biāo)識(shí)符。 產(chǎn)品使用了物聯(lián)網(wǎng)平臺(tái)預(yù)定義的標(biāo)準(zhǔn)品類物模型會(huì)返回此參數(shù)。 |
DeviceName | String | light |
設(shè)備名稱。 |
IotId | String | Q7uOhVRdZRRlDnTLv****00100 |
物聯(lián)網(wǎng)平臺(tái)為該設(shè)備頒發(fā)的ID,作為該設(shè)備的唯一標(biāo)識(shí)符。 |
LastOnlineTime | String | 2018-08-06 13:43:12 |
設(shè)備最近一次上線時(shí)間。 |
Nickname | String | detectors_in_beijing |
設(shè)備的備注名稱。 |
NodeType | Integer | 0 |
產(chǎn)品的節(jié)點(diǎn)類型。取值:
|
ProductKey | String | a1rYuVF*** |
設(shè)備所屬產(chǎn)品的ProductKey。 |
ProductName | String | test |
設(shè)備所屬產(chǎn)品的名稱。 |
Status | String | ONLINE |
設(shè)備狀態(tài)。取值:
|
UtcActiveTime | String | 2018-08-06T02:48:41.000Z |
設(shè)備的激活時(shí)間,UTC格式。 |
UtcLastOnlineTime | String | 2018-08-06T05:43:12.000Z |
設(shè)備最近一次上線的時(shí)間,UTC格式。 |
ErrorMessage | String | 系統(tǒng)異常 |
調(diào)用失敗時(shí),返回的出錯(cuò)信息。 |
NextToken | String | TGlzdFJlc291*** |
下一頁(yè)標(biāo)識(shí)??稍谙麓握?qǐng)求時(shí)傳入,來(lái)獲取下一頁(yè)數(shù)據(jù)。 如果返回值為空,則表示沒有下一頁(yè)數(shù)據(jù)。 |
Page | Integer | 1 |
當(dāng)前頁(yè)碼。 |
PageCount | Integer | 2 |
總頁(yè)數(shù)。 |
PageSize | Integer | 10 |
每頁(yè)所顯示的設(shè)備數(shù)量。 |
RequestId | String | E55E50B7-40EE-4B6B-8BBE-D3ED55CCF565 |
阿里云為該請(qǐng)求生成的唯一標(biāo)識(shí)符。 |
Success | Boolean | true |
表示是否調(diào)用成功。
|
Total | Integer | 24 |
設(shè)備總數(shù)。 |
示例
請(qǐng)求示例
http(s)://iot.cn-shanghai.aliyuncs.com/?Action=QueryDynamicGroupDevices
&GroupId=tDQvBJqbUyHs***
&IotInstanceId=iot-***-v6***
&<公共請(qǐng)求參數(shù)>
正常返回示例
XML
格式
<QueryDynamicGroupDevicesResponse>
<NextToken>TGlzdFJlc291***</NextToken>
<PageCount>2</PageCount>
<PageSize>10</PageSize>
<RequestId>E55E50B7-40EE-4B6B-8BBE-D3ED55CCF565</RequestId>
<Total>24</Total>
<Page>1</Page>
<Data>
<SimpleDeviceInfo>
<LastOnlineTime>2018-08-06 13:43:12</LastOnlineTime>
<UtcActiveTime>2018-08-06T02:48:41.000Z</UtcActiveTime>
<Status>ONLINE</Status>
<IotId>Q7uOhVRdZRRlDnTLv****00100</IotId>
<CategoryKey>Lighting</CategoryKey>
<ProductName>test</ProductName>
<UtcLastOnlineTime>2018-08-06T05:43:12.000Z</UtcLastOnlineTime>
<ActiveTime>2018-08-06 10:48:41</ActiveTime>
<NodeType>0</NodeType>
<ProductKey>a1rYuVF***</ProductKey>
<Nickname>detectors_in_beijing</Nickname>
<DeviceName>light</DeviceName>
</SimpleDeviceInfo>
</Data>
<Success>true</Success>
</QueryDynamicGroupDevicesResponse>
JSON
格式
{
"NextToken": "TGlzdFJlc291***",
"PageCount": 2,
"PageSize": 10,
"RequestId": "E55E50B7-40EE-4B6B-8BBE-D3ED55CCF565",
"Total": 24,
"Page": 1,
"Data": {
"SimpleDeviceInfo": {
"LastOnlineTime": "2018-08-06 13:43:12",
"UtcActiveTime": "2018-08-06T02:48:41.000Z",
"Status": "ONLINE",
"IotId": "Q7uOhVRdZRRlDnTLv****00100",
"CategoryKey": "Lighting",
"ProductName": "test",
"UtcLastOnlineTime": "2018-08-06T05:43:12.000Z",
"ActiveTime": "2018-08-06 10:48:41",
"NodeType": 0,
"ProductKey": "a1rYuVF***",
"Nickname": "detectors_in_beijing",
"DeviceName": "light"
}
},
"Success": true
}